At blast site in Delhi, a note to the Israeli ambassador with a mention of Qasem Soleimani
India
Published: Saturday, January 30, 2021, 8:17 [IST]
New Delhi, Jan 30: Following the minor blast outside the Israel Embassy in New Delhi, the police has found a note addressed to the to Israel Embassy ambassador.
The letter contained a threat and describes the explosion as a trailer. The letter also refers to Qasem Soleimani, one of Iran s most powerful generals who was assassinated in a drone strike by the United States in January last year.
Sources tell OneIndia that the bomb was planted in a flower pot on the road divider. The forensic experts have found broken pieces of a cool drink can and ball bearings. Prima facie, it appears as though the ball bearings were stuffed inside the can. No decide or battery has been found at the spot. ....

Low-intensity blast outside Israel Embassy in Delhi, police say ‘act of mischief’

New Delhi: A low intensity blast was reported Friday from outside the Israel Embassy on Aurangzeb Road in New Delhi, less than one and a half kilometres from where the Beating Retreat ceremony was held.
The blast damaged a few cars parked in the area around the embassy. 
According to the police, there was no casualty reported and no one was injured. 
Teams from the district police and the special cell are at the spot to ascertain the nature of the blast.
“A very low-intensity improvised device went off at 5:05 pm near 5 APJ Abdul Kalam Road near Jindal House. No injury to any person is there and nor any damage to property was witnessed except windows of three vehicles parked nearby,” a senior police officer said. ....
